What are the key differences between eIDAS 2.0 — EU Digital Identity Regulation and Egypt Personal Data Protection Law (Law No. 151 of 2020)?

eIDAS 2.0 — EU Digital Identity Regulation has 44 controls across its framework, while Egypt Personal Data Protection Law (Law No. 151 of 2020) covers 27 controls. Direct mapping analysis identifies 18 overlapping controls (41% coverage). The frameworks diverge most significantly in Supervision and Enforcement, where 11 eIDAS 2.0 — EU Digital Identity Regulation controls have no direct Egypt Personal Data Protection Law (Law No. 151 of 2020) equivalent.

How many controls map between eIDAS 2.0 — EU Digital Identity Regulation and Egypt Personal Data Protection Law (Law No. 151 of 2020)?

Of 44 total eIDAS 2.0 — EU Digital Identity Regulation controls, 18 map directly to Egypt Personal Data Protection Law (Law No. 151 of 2020) controls — representing 41% coverage. The remaining 26 controls represent compliance gaps requiring additional documentation or compensating controls to satisfy both frameworks simultaneously.

What are the compliance gaps when mapping eIDAS 2.0 — EU Digital Identity Regulation to Egypt Personal Data Protection Law (Law No. 151 of 2020)?

26 eIDAS 2.0 — EU Digital Identity Regulation controls have no direct equivalent in Egypt Personal Data Protection Law (Law No. 151 of 2020). The highest concentration of gaps is in Supervision and Enforcement with 11 unmapped controls. These gaps represent areas where additional controls, policies, or documentation must be created to achieve compliance with both frameworks.
